Zigbee vs Z-Wave vs Matter: what actually differs

Zigbee and Z-Wave are radios. Matter is not a radio at all, it's a software layer that runs on top of Wi-Fi or Thread. Confusing the two is the most common mistake when picking a smart home ecosystem.

Two radios, one software layer

Zigbee is a low-power wireless mesh protocol built on the IEEE 802.15.4 radio standard, first standardized in 2003. Mains-powered devices relay messages for battery-powered ones, so the mesh gets more reliable as more devices join it.

Z-Wave does a similar job on a different radio band, sub-1 GHz instead of 2.4 GHz. That band sees far less interference from Wi-Fi routers and Bluetooth devices, which is why Z-Wave has a reputation for reliability in crowded RF environments, at the cost of a smaller device catalog than Zigbee.

Matter is neither of those. It's an application-layer standard published by the Connectivity Standards Alliance that runs over Wi-Fi or Thread, a newer low-power mesh radio. Matter's job is interoperability: a Matter-certified light bulb should work with a Matter controller regardless of which company made either one, something Zigbee and Z-Wave alone never fully solved because each vendor implemented their own app-layer conventions on top of the shared radio.

Most smart home hubs today bridge more than one of these protocols at once.

What this means when you're buying

For a new install with no existing devices, buying Matter-certified products where available and falling back to Zigbee for anything that doesn't yet have a Matter equivalent is the least likely path to end up with a stranded device in a year.
